Jairo Vélez is a 31-year-old football player who plays as a attacking midfielder for Alianza Lima, born on 21 aprile 1995, who is both-footed. In the 2026 Liga 1 season, Jairo Vélez has recorded 3 goals, 4 assists, 1372 minutes, an average FotMob rating of 7.58.
Jairo Vélez scores highly on Rating, Minutes, and Assists compared to attacking midfielders in the Liga 1.

Jairo Vélez currently plays for Alianza Lima.
Jairo Vélez's career has also included time at Universidad Cesar Vallejo, Universitario de Deportes, Cafetaleros de Chiapas, Atlante, Velez Sarsfield, Universidad San Martin, Universidad Catolica, and Guayaquil City.
On the international stage, Jairo Vélez has represented Peru and Ecuador U20.

Throughout their career, Jairo Vélez has won 2 titles: Liga 1 (2025) with Universitario de Deportes and Super Copa International (2013/2014) with Velez Sarsfield.
Jairo Vélez has competed in Liga 1, Copa Libertadores Qualification qualification, Copa Libertadores, Copa Sudamericana Qualification qualification, and Copa Sudamericana.
